linux:notes:wine_wayland_vulkan_wow_335
- DXVK master (2.0+) had unplayable graphical artifacting and froze at main menu
- WoW doesn't use Xwayland with below tweaks; works great with software cursor (doesn't feel floaty; felt floaty without DXVK/Wine-Wayland)
- Software cursor in WoW avoids camera flick-moving randomly on right-click
- Foreground minimize nor foreground
maxfpsbk
FPS limit works with Wine-Wayland/VK
DXVK
- Any
dxvk-*.tar.gz
archive at~/Downloads
- DXVK dll install
cd ~ && rm -Rf '/tmp/dxvk' && mkdir -p '/tmp/dxvk' && cd '/tmp/dxvk' && tar --overwrite -xvzf ~/'Downloads/dxvk'*'.tar.gz' && cp -v --remove-destination '/tmp/dxvk/dxvk-'*'/x32/d3d9.dll' '/tmp/dxvk/dxvk-'*'/x32/dxgi.dll' ~/'.wine/World of Warcraft 3.3.5/drive_c/Program Files/World of Warcraft 3.3.5a.12340'*'/' && cd ~ && rm -Rf '/tmp/dxvk' && sync
d3d9.dll
override
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G ADD 'HKEY_CURRENT_USER\Software\Wine\DllOverrides' /v 'd3d9' /t 'REG_SZ' /d 'native' /f
dxgi.dll
override
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G ADD 'HKEY_CURRENT_USER\Software\Wine\DllOverrides' /v 'dxgi' /t 'REG_SZ' /d 'native' /f
- Query
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G QUERY 'HKEY_CURRENT_USER\Software\Wine\DllOverrides'
- WoW
d3d9
andDXVK_HUD=full
cd ~/'.wine/World of Warcraft 3.3.5/drive_c/Program Files/World of Warcraft 3.3.5a.12340'*'/' && MESA_SHADER_CACHE_DIR=~/'.wine/World of Warcraft 3.3.5' W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' DXVK_HUD='full' wine ~/'.wine/World of Warcraft 3.3.5/drive_c/Program Files/World of Warcraft 3.3.5a.12340'*'/Wow.exe' -console -d3d9
Graphics
graphics=x11
- Default
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G ADD 'HKEY_CURRENT_USER\Software\Wine\Drivers' /v 'Graphics' /t 'REG_SZ' /d 'x11' /f
graphics=wayland
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G ADD 'HKEY_CURRENT_USER\Software\Wine\Drivers' /v 'Graphics' /t 'REG_SZ' /d 'wayland' /f
- Reset
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G DELETE 'HKEY_CURRENT_USER\Software\Wine\Drivers' /v 'Graphics' /f
- Query
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G QUERY 'HKEY_CURRENT_USER\Software\Wine\Drivers' /v 'Graphics'
renderer
renderer=gl
- Default
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G ADD 'HKEY_CURRENT_USER\Software\Wine\Direct3D' /v 'renderer' /t 'REG_SZ' /d 'gl' /f
renderer=vulkan
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G ADD 'HKEY_CURRENT_USER\Software\Wine\Direct3D' /v 'renderer' /t 'REG_SZ' /d 'vulkan' /f
- Reset
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G DELETE 'HKEY_CURRENT_USER\Software\Wine\Direct3D' /v 'renderer' /f
- Query
WINEPREFIX=~/'.wine/World of Warcraft 3.3.5' wine REG QUERY 'HKEY_CURRENT_USER\Software\Wine\Direct3D' /v 'renderer'
/var/www/wiki/data/pages/linux/notes/wine_wayland_vulkan_wow_335.txt · Last modified: by Sean Rhone